Transaction 183dd6191fe9a24d75ba20f3927a71e2cd9df789ae0625c40008ad9ce553a2fe
1 Input
1 Output
-
183dd6191fe9a24d75ba20f3927a71e2cd9df789ae0625c40008ad9ce553a2fe:0
- value
- 5165419
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 470a26bc1e1a40859644e52da488b66df848917a OP_EQUALVERIFY OP_CHECKSIG
- address
- 17Ud8wpf5XqNGAABMroe2G65Lx2986jS3P